Coin type
Volume VII.2
Number 3651
Province Egypt
Region Egypt
City Alexandria
Reign Pupienus and Balbinus
Person (obv.) Pupienus (Augustus)
Issue LΑ = year 1
Dating AD 238
Obverse inscription Α Κ Μ ΚΛωΔ ΠΟΥΠΙΗΝΟϹ Ϲ
Edition Αὐτοκράτωρ Καῖσαρ Μᾶρκος Κλώδιος Πουπιηνὸς Σεβαστός Α(ὐτοκράτωρ) Κ(αῖσαρ) Μ(ᾶρκος) Κλώδ(ιος) Πουπιηνὸς Σ(εβαστός)
Translation Emperor Caesar Marcus Claudius Pupienus Augustus
Obverse design laureate, draped and cuirassed bust of Pupienus, right, seen from rear
Reverse inscription L Α
Edition ἔτους αʹ (ἔτους) αʹ
Translation of year 1
Reverse design Athena seated left, holding Nike and spear; shield leaning against the throne
Metal debased silver
Average diameter 24 mm
Average weight 11.83 g
Axis 11
Specimens 1 (1 in the core collections)
